A nurse is caring for a child with known cognitive impairment. Which of the following is the nurse’s highest priority in the assessment of a child with cognitive impairment?
Speech and communication abilities
Physical mobility and safety measures
Cognitive development and educational needs
Social and emotional well-being
The Correct Answer is B
A. Speech and communication abilities are important, but physical safety must come first to prevent accidents or injuries.
B. Safety measures are the highest priority, as children with cognitive impairments may have physical or developmental limitations that increase the risk of falls, accidents, or other harm.
C. Cognitive development and educational needs are important but should be addressed after ensuring
the child’s physical safety.
D. Social and emotional well-being are essential aspects of care, but the immediate focus should be on preventing harm.

Potential condition- Intussusception
Intussusception is a condition where one part of the intestine folds into another part, causing an obstruction. It is common in infants and toddlers and typically presents with the following signs- Severe abdominal pain, which causes the child to pull their knees to their chest (classic sign of colicky abdominal pain), red, jelly-like stools (which indicate the presence of blood and mucus in the stool) and palpable mass in the right upper quadrant (which could be the telescoping portion of the bowel).
Actions to Take
- Place child on NPO status:
The child should be placed on nothing by mouth (NPO) status to prepare for potential procedures, such as an enema or surgery. This prevents aspiration during any intervention and ensures the bowel is not further irritated by food or liquid intake.
- Prepare child for an air enema:
Air enema is a non-invasive treatment for intussusception. It is often used to reduce the telescoping bowel by using air under fluoroscopic guidance. This treatment can resolve the condition in many cases without the need for surgery. The nurse must ensure the child is properly prepared for this procedure (e.g., ensuring the child is NPO, monitoring vitals, and explaining the procedure to the family).
Parameters to Monitor
- Stool patterns:
Monitoring the stool patterns is essential to assess the progress and severity of intussusception. The presence of red, jelly-like stools (blood and mucus) is characteristic of intussusception, and any changes in stool appearance can help evaluate the effectiveness of treatment. The nurse should monitor if the stool pattern changes after the air enema or surgical intervention.
- Abdominal pain:
Abdominal pain is a hallmark symptom of intussusception, and the nurse should continually assess the child's pain level. The child may experience intermittent, severe cramp-like pain due to the bowel obstruction. Monitoring and managing the pain effectively is crucial for patient comfort and well-being.
